2006 Aston Martin Vanquish S | [Location] The 2006 Aston Martin Vanquish S represents the pinnacle of British grand touring, a masterpiece of muscular elegance and raw V12 power. As the final evolution of the original Vanquish, this hand-built icon captures the essence of modern sophistication while retaining the visceral soul of a true driver's car. Draped in a deep, lustrous black finish that accentuates its wide, aggressive stance and timeless Ian Callum lines, this Vanquish S is a masterclass in understated power. The interior is a sanctuary of hand-stitched black leather, offering a four-seat cockpit that feels both intimate and commanding. Beneath the sculpted bonnet lies a 6000cc V12 engine that produces a haunting, operatic soundtrack, paired with a rare manual gearbox for a mechanical, analogue driving experience that is increasingly hard to find.
